
在Excel表格中加密并设置为只读的方法主要有:通过“保护工作簿”功能、使用“文件加密”功能、设置只读推荐和通过VBA代码进行加密。其中,最常用的方法是通过“保护工作簿”功能,下面将详细展开这个方法。
通过“保护工作簿”功能,可以有效防止其他用户对工作簿进行不必要的修改。首先,打开需要加密的Excel文件,依次点击“文件”->“保护工作簿”->“用密码进行加密”,然后输入所需密码。保存后,再次打开该文件时,用户需要输入密码才能进行任何修改。
接下来,本文将详细介绍上述几种方法,并提供一些高级技巧和注意事项,帮助你更好地保护Excel表格的安全性和完整性。
一、通过“保护工作簿”功能
1、步骤详解
通过“保护工作簿”功能,我们可以设置密码保护,从而限制对工作簿的修改。具体步骤如下:
- 打开Excel文件:首先,打开你需要加密并设置只读的Excel文件。
- 访问“信息”选项卡:点击左上角的“文件”按钮,进入“信息”选项卡。
- 选择“保护工作簿”:在“信息”选项卡中,选择“保护工作簿”。
- 用密码进行加密:在下拉菜单中选择“用密码进行加密”。
- 输入密码:弹出对话框后,输入你希望设置的密码,然后点击“确定”。
- 确认密码:再次输入密码进行确认,点击“确定”。
- 保存文件:最后,保存文件并关闭它。下次打开文件时,系统将提示输入密码。
2、注意事项
在设置密码时需要注意以下几点:
- 密码复杂度:建议使用包含大小写字母、数字和特殊字符的复杂密码,以增加文件的安全性。
- 密码备份:确保在安全的地方备份密码,以防遗忘。
- 密码恢复:一旦遗忘密码,将无法恢复文件内容,因此请务必谨慎处理。
二、使用“文件加密”功能
1、步骤详解
除了通过“保护工作簿”功能,还可以使用Excel自带的“文件加密”功能:
- 打开Excel文件:首先,打开需要加密的Excel文件。
- 访问“文件”选项卡:点击左上角的“文件”按钮,进入“文件”选项卡。
- 选择“信息”选项卡:在“文件”选项卡中,选择“信息”。
- 点击“保护工作簿”:在“信息”页面中,点击“保护工作簿”。
- 选择“用密码进行加密”:在下拉菜单中选择“用密码进行加密”。
- 输入密码:弹出对话框后,输入密码,然后点击“确定”。
- 确认密码:再次输入密码进行确认,点击“确定”。
- 保存文件:最后,保存并关闭文件。
2、优点与缺点
使用“文件加密”功能的优点是操作简便,缺点是如果密码遗忘,将无法恢复文件内容。因此,设置密码时请务必小心谨慎。
三、设置只读推荐
1、步骤详解
除了直接加密文件,还可以设置只读推荐:
- 打开Excel文件:首先,打开需要加密的Excel文件。
- 访问“另存为”选项:点击“文件”->“另存为”。
- 选择文件位置:选择文件保存的位置,并在文件名旁边点击“工具”按钮。
- 选择“常规选项”:在“工具”下拉菜单中选择“常规选项”。
- 设置“只读推荐”:在弹出的对话框中,勾选“只读推荐”,然后点击“确定”。
- 输入密码:如果需要,可以同时设置打开和修改密码。
- 保存文件:最后,点击“保存”按钮保存文件。
2、效果与局限
只读推荐的效果是每次打开文件时,系统会提示用户以只读方式打开,但用户仍然可以选择不以只读方式打开。因此,这种方法的安全性相对较低,但操作简单,适用于对文件安全性要求不高的场景。
四、通过VBA代码进行加密
1、步骤详解
对于高级用户,还可以通过VBA代码进行加密:
- 打开Excel文件:首先,打开需要加密的Excel文件。
- 访问VBA编辑器:按下“Alt + F11”组合键,打开VBA编辑器。
- 插入模块:在“插入”菜单中选择“模块”。
- 输入代码:在新建的模块中输入以下代码:
Sub ProtectWorkbook()
Dim pwd As String
pwd = InputBox("Enter Password to Protect Workbook")
ThisWorkbook.Password = pwd
ThisWorkbook.Save
End Sub
- 运行代码:按下“F5”键运行代码,输入密码后,保存并关闭文件。
2、代码解释与应用
上述代码通过VBA实现了对工作簿的加密。用户可以根据需要修改代码,以实现更复杂的加密和保护功能。这种方法适用于对Excel较为熟悉的用户。
五、总结与高级技巧
1、综合方法
在实际应用中,可以综合使用上述几种方法,以达到最佳的保护效果。例如,可以先使用“文件加密”功能设置密码,然后再设置只读推荐,从而确保文件的多重保护。
2、高级技巧
- 共享工作簿保护:在多人协作时,可以使用Excel的共享工作簿保护功能,确保文件在多人编辑时的安全性。
- 宏病毒防护:启用Excel的宏病毒防护功能,防止恶意代码对文件的破坏。
- 定期备份:定期备份重要文件,以防止意外数据丢失。
通过以上方法和技巧,可以有效保护Excel表格的安全性和完整性,防止未经授权的访问和修改。希望本文对你有所帮助,如有任何疑问,欢迎留言讨论。
相关问答FAQs:
1. 如何在Excel表格中设置密码保护,使其只读?
- 问题: 我想在Excel表格中设置密码保护,以便其他人只能以只读方式访问它。该怎么做呢?
- 回答: 您可以按照以下步骤在Excel中设置密码保护,使其只读:
- 打开您要设置密码保护的Excel表格。
- 点击“文件”选项卡,然后选择“信息”选项。
- 在右侧窗格中,点击“保护工作簿”下的“加密密码”选项。
- 在弹出的对话框中,输入您想要设置的密码,并确认密码。
- 点击“确定”按钮,然后再次确认密码。
- 保存并关闭Excel表格。
- 请注意,设置密码保护后,其他人将只能以只读方式打开该Excel表格,并且需要输入密码才能进行编辑。
2. 如何取消Excel表格的只读模式?
- 问题: 我在Excel表格中设置了密码保护,使其只读,但现在我想要取消只读模式并进行编辑。应该怎么做呢?
- 回答: 若要取消Excel表格的只读模式,请按照以下步骤进行操作:
- 打开您的Excel表格。
- 在弹出的密码对话框中,输入正确的密码。
- 点击“确定”按钮。
- 现在,您应该可以以可编辑的方式打开该Excel表格。
- 请注意,取消只读模式后,您可以自由地对Excel表格进行编辑和保存。
3. 如何在Excel表格中设置部分单元格为只读?
- 问题: 我想在Excel表格中设置部分单元格为只读,而其他单元格仍然可编辑。有什么方法可以实现吗?
- 回答: 是的,您可以按照以下步骤在Excel表格中设置部分单元格为只读:
- 打开您的Excel表格。
- 选择您想要设置为只读的单元格范围。
- 右键单击所选单元格,然后选择“格式单元格”选项。
- 在弹出的对话框中,切换到“保护”选项卡。
- 勾选“锁定”复选框,然后点击“确定”按钮。
- 点击“开始”选项卡上的“保护工作表”按钮。
- 在弹出的对话框中,输入您想要设置的密码(可选),然后点击“确定”按钮。
- 保存并关闭Excel表格。
- 现在,您已成功设置了部分单元格为只读,其他单元格仍然可以进行编辑。
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4628563